The Magic of $500 Per Ton: How Is It Even Possible? 💰✨
Let’s face it—kids grow faster than plants in a greenhouse 🌱, and their clothes need constant updating. But how does the industry manage to sell these tiny outfits for peanuts? Enter "fast fashion," where factories churn out garments at lightning speed using ultra-cheap materials like polyester or cotton blends.
Think about it: one ton of fabric can make thousands of pieces! With economies of scale working their magic ✨, manufacturers slash costs while retailers pass on savings to parents who are already juggling diapers and daycare bills. Genius—or concerning? Let’s dig deeper!
Fast Fashion vs Sustainability: A Battle for Our Planet 🌍🔥
While $500-per-ton kids’ clothes sound great for your wallet 💸, there’s a darker side to this bargain bin paradise. Fast fashion often means poor working conditions, low wages, and mountains of textile waste that end up in landfills 🗑️. Yikes!
But here’s some good news: eco-conscious brands are stepping up with recycled fabrics, fair trade practices, and durable designs built to last through multiple kiddo phases. Imagine hand-me-downs that actually hold up instead of falling apart after one wash cycle 🧦🧺. Now THAT’S innovation!
